Leger's film establishes equivalences between humans and machinery with a series of highly rhythmic cuts (over 300 shots in under 15 minutes) that deprive inanimate objects of their symbolic meaning.

Great Antheil score, but watch it silent anyway.

This review of Ballet Mécanique (1924) was written by on 27 Dec 2007.
